Abstract

Low-frequency fluctuations in a semiconductor laser with optical feedback system are analyzed with a traveling wave model, and the concepts of instantaneous and compound cavity modes. Compound-cavity mode curves, including their height and width characteristics in the frequency/carrier-density-offset plane, provide good estimates of parameter ranges where low- frequency fluctuations occur. These ranges cover a larger part of the parameter space than is commonly realized.
